Secure SSH Server: Dropbear for Linux

Dropbear provides lightweight and powerful SSH server that ideal for resource-constrained systems. Originally designed for embedded devices, it furthermore serves a reliable choice for standard servers where cutting down on resource consumption plays a crucial role in.

Featuring its unique characteristics are its small footprint, low memory usage, and remarkable security. Furthermore, Dropbear offers compatibility for a broad range of authentication protocols, including SSH2.

Installing Dropbear on Linux is a simple process. The package is in most major Linux distributions' collections, making it easily accessible. Once installed, configuring Dropbear to meet your specific security requirements is manageable.

Setting Up a Lightweight SSH Server with Dropbear

Dropbear presents itself as a lightweight and efficient SSH server. It consumes minimal resources, making it ideal for embedded systems or tight environments where overhead is crucial.

Deploying Dropbear involves setting up its source code and then configuring its settings to match your specifications. A common method is to configure Dropbear with a strong password or private key authentication for enhanced security.

After successful installation, you can connect to your server using an SSH client such as OpenSSH. This allows you to access the system remotely, execute commands, and transfer files securely.

Dropbear also offers further features like tunneling and port forwarding, granting greater flexibility for remote access scenarios.
